The Impact of Cybersecurity on Enterprise Software Development

As enterprise software development becomes increasingly complex and interconnected, cybersecurity is no longer just a peripheral concern. It’s now an integral part of the development process. Gone are the days when security was seen as a mere afterthought, tacked onto the end of the project timeline. Today, cybersecurity is woven into the fabric of every aspect of software development.

The stakes are high. A single vulnerability can compromise entire systems, leaving sensitive data exposed and reputations at risk. As organizations rely more heavily on software to drive innovation and growth, the need for robust cybersecurity measures has never been more pressing.

One of the key challenges facing enterprise developers is the sheer scale and complexity of modern software systems. With millions of lines of code and countless interconnected components, it’s no wonder that security testing and validation can be a daunting task. But what if there was a way to bake security in from the very beginning? What if developers could design and build software with security as a core principle?

The good news is that this vision is becoming a reality. By incorporating cybersecurity best practices into every stage of the development process, enterprises can reduce their attack surface and minimize the risk of costly breaches. This means implementing secure coding practices, conducting regular security testing, and leveraging automation to streamline vulnerability detection.

But it’s not just about building walls around software systems. Cybersecurity is also about building trust with users. By prioritizing transparency and accountability, enterprises can foster a culture of trust that encourages collaboration and innovation. This means being open about vulnerabilities when they’re discovered, and working together with users to develop effective mitigation strategies.

As the pace of technological change continues to accelerate, the need for robust cybersecurity will only continue to grow. But by embracing this challenge head-on, enterprise developers can create software systems that are not just secure, but also innovative, efficient, and user-centric. The future is bright – as long as we’re willing to build it with security in mind.

Comments

Leave a Reply

Your email address will not be published. Required fields are marked *